Another Jewel Sunrise

Pink inks of dawn glow through a dissolving fog lifting botanical shadows alive with enchanting birds. Rustling leaves stir the world awake. Over the horizon a bustling city throbs, a million or more people going to their jobs, missing this quiet solitude. Radios thump. They drive bumper to bumper, eyes glued to the freeway. Another jewel sunrise slips right by them.
